Van Cleef & Arpels is one of the world's most iconic luxury jewelry and watchmaking houses, renowned for its extraordinary craftsmanship, poetic designs, and deep commitment to artistic heritage. Founded in 1906 in Paris, the Maison is part of the Richemont Group and operates boutiques across more than 20 countries.

Beyond fine jewelry and haute horlogerie, Van Cleef & Arpels is celebrated for its dedication to education and the arts through L'ÉCOLE, School of Jewelry Arts, supported by Van Cleef & Arpels. L'ÉCOLE offers public exhibitions, courses, and cultural programs in Paris, Hong Kong, Shanghai, Dubai, and other major cities worldwide, welcoming thousands of visitors each year. Notable exhibitions include "An Ode to Nature by Van Cleef & Arpels," "Daniel Brush, the Art of Line and Light," "Gold and Treasures," "Shakudō: from Samurai Ornaments to Jewelry," and "Paris, capitale de la perle."

INITIAL CHALLENGES Streamlining global event registration for a luxury audience

As Van Cleef & Arpels expanded its program of art exhibitions and cultural events around the world, the team needed a more efficient way to manage registrations, coordinate logistics across markets, and deliver a visitor experience consistent with the Maison's standards of excellence.

The team was looking for a flexible, all-in-one event management platform that could be tailored to the brand's visual identity, handle diverse visitor profiles — individuals, families with children, groups of friends or colleagues — and offer reliable on-site check-in for large-scale public exhibitions.

Beyond technology, Van Cleef & Arpels needed a partner capable of adapting quickly to diverse event formats and locations, from intimate private viewings to large-scale public exhibitions like "An Ode to Nature by Van Cleef & Arpels" or "Gold and Treasures," attracting thousands of visitors across multiple countries.

THE SOLUTION A unified platform for managing art exhibitions at global scale

Eventtia's all-in-one event management software provided Van Cleef & Arpels with the complete set of tools required to support its international exhibition program, including event registration, slot booking, advanced group registration, on-site check-in, and event communications.

Customizable registration forms, event pages, and email communications allow the Maison to deliver branded, premium experiences for every exhibition, preserving the elegance and identity of Van Cleef & Arpels across all visitor touchpoints.

Three core elements made Eventtia the right fit for Van Cleef & Arpels:

  • A scalable, white-labeled event management platform: Event teams across regions can now plan, promote, and manage exhibitions from a single, intuitive platform. Customizable event pages, registration forms, and email communications are all designed to reflect the Maison's refined visual identity, ensuring a seamless, on-brand experience for every visitor.
  • Ticketing experience: Eventtia's ticketing platform allows one person to register multiple attendees in a single booking, whether they are visiting with family, friends, or colleagues. This capability, originally built for Van Cleef & Arpels, is now available to all Eventtia clients. To complete the experience, Eventtia delivers personalized confirmation emails containing the QR codes for every attendee in the group, all in one centralized email, making check-in simple and seamless for the entire party.
  • Event slot booking for exclusive exhibitions: For public and private art exhibitions such as "Shakudō: from Samurai Ornaments to Jewelry" and "Paris, capitale de la perle," visitors can select and book their preferred time slots through the registration experience, helping manage visitor flow and ensuring each guest enjoys the exhibition in the best conditions. This feature supports the kind of personalized, unhurried experience that defines Van Cleef & Arpels hospitality.
